If you are shaving or grooming for inspection, chastity, or presentation, do it properly. Use a clean, sharp razor, warm water to soften the area, and a gentle shaving product to reduce irritation. Rushing through it or using dull blades can lead to cuts, razor burn, and ingrown hairs that take days to heal. Afterward, rinse well and apply a mild, fragrance-free moisturizer or aftercare product to protect the skin. Presentation matters, and showing up irritated or inflamed is not part of good service. Taking care of your skin shows discipline and attention to detail.
